問題タブ [bus-error]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
18 に答える
379329 参照

c - バスエラーとは?セグメンテーション違反とは違うのですか?

「バス エラー」メッセージの意味と、セグメンテーション違反との違いは何ですか?

0 投票する
7 に答える
33602 参照

c - バス エラーとセグメンテーション エラー

バスエラーとセグメンテーション違反の違いは? プログラムがセグ フォールトを発生させて最初に停止し、2 回目にバス エラーを発生させて終了するということは起こり得ますか?

0 投票する
3 に答える
894 参照

c - C: 異なるコンパイル引数を使用したバス エラー

C での私の人生の 3 週目で、最大 80 文字の長さの最大 100 語を取り込み、入力の平均語長を計算し、平均より大きい語を出力し、最後に、平均単語サイズを出力します。 編集: また、再帰的な出力方法である emalloc を使用し、使用済みのメモリをすべて解放する必要があります。

成功!…と、思っていました。

コンパイル引数として使用するEclipse内で次のようにgcc -E -P -v -dD記述しましたが、提供されたテストケースを使用してプログラムを実行しているときにランタイムエラーは発生しません。

これで、30 分間の実習で再現する必要があるコードが完成しました。テキストエディタを使用する必要があり、それgcc -W -Wall -ansi -pedanticをコンパイル引数として使用する必要があると言われていますが、代わりにこれらの引数を使用すると、プログラムは常に「バスエラー」で終了します

編集:固定およびフォーマット済み

0 投票する
2 に答える
1679 参照

c++ - SPARC アーキテクチャでの C++ バス エラー

このコードでバス エラーが発生する理由を理解したいと思います。

0 投票する
12 に答える
15226 参照

c++ - 「バスエラー」を取得するには?

バスエラーを発生させるために一生懸命努力しています。

1 つの方法はアクセスの不整合であり、ここここに示されている例を試しましたが、エラーは発生しませんでした。プログラムは問題なく実行されます。

確実にバスエラーが発生する状況はありますか?

0 投票する
9 に答える
37488 参照

linux - x86 Linux での SIGBUS のデバッグ

Linux の一般的な x86 ユーザーランド アプリケーションで SIGBUS (バス エラー) が発生する原因は何ですか? 私がオンラインで見つけることができたすべての議論は、メモリ アライメント エラーに関するものであり、私が理解していることから、x86 には実際には当てはまりません。

(関連するプロセッサ固有の癖がある場合に備えて、私のコードはGeodeで実行されています。)

0 投票する
4 に答える
443 参照

c++ - std::cin >> *aa はバスエラーになります

私はこれを PPString と呼ばれるクラスにしています:

PPString.h

PPString.cpp

私はstringValueusingを設定しようとしていstd::cinます:

main.cpp

a を使用する最初のものはconst char機能しますが、2 つ目は a を使用charしないため、次の出力が得られます。

STDOUT からのコピー アンド ペースト

2行目は入力したもので、returnキーを押します。

誰でもこれを修正するのを手伝ってもらえますか? ありがとう...

0 投票する
1 に答える
1845 参照

ruby - バス エラー - Ruby でこれが発生する原因は何ですか?

過去数年間で 5 ~ 10 回このエラーに遭遇しましたが、この問題に対する明確な答えは見つかりませんでした。エラーは次のとおりです。

これを実行しているアプリは RMagick を使用しています。

少し前に ImageMagick をインストールしたとき、Nokogiri をインストールしたとき、および MySQL をインストールしたときに、この問題に遭遇しました。Nokogiri の場合は、より新しいバージョンの が必要だったからですlibxml。これについてどう思いますか?修正はありますか?プロジェクトがロードしている RMagick のバージョンを確認するにはどうすればよいですか?

私は Mac 10.5.8 を使用しています。

助けてくれてありがとう、ランス

0 投票する
1 に答える
1921 参照

c - Scanfがバスエラーで失敗する

私はCで遊んでいて、このエラーに遭遇しました:

scanfポインタを取り、ポインタfooですが、バスエラーが発生します。どうすればそれを機能させることができますか?

0 投票する
1 に答える
682 参照

macos - GLUT 使用時のバス エラー

GLUT アプリケーションを作成しようとしています。現在、私はこのコードを持っています:

唯一の結果はBus error私のターミナルにあります。OpenGL および GLUT フレームワークにリンクされた Mac OS X 10.5 で Apple の GCC を使用してコンパイルしています。

誰でも私を助けることができますか?